WebSpace stations are large spacecrafts that orbit, or travel around, Earth and allow astronauts to live in space. However, the astronauts’ bodies are affected when in space. Nearly all astronauts experience space sickness soon after entering space. Body fluids rise to the head and give astronauts a head cold, stuffy nose, and puffy face. WebJan 12, 2024 · “Puffy Face Bird Leg Phenomenon” develops, as blood and other bodily fluids rush to the upper body in low gravity and stay there, swelling heads and shrinking legs.
